**Q: Does Larkspur apply config changes without a restart?**

A: Yes. The Larkspur gateway watches its config bundle and hot-reloads most settings within thirty seconds. TLS and listener-port changes still require a restart. If a reload fails, the service keeps the last good config and logs a warning. To access the config vault for manual edits, use the recovery passphrase below.

vault phrase of tagag-fawef = lammir-ulaiel-oliax-belox-eliox-ulaok-gilael-norys-holox-fenir

Each change follows the expand–migrate–contract pattern: add new columns first, backfill in batches, then remove the old structures only after two full release cycles. The migration orchestrator, Stonebridge, enforces ordering and blocks destructive steps during business hours. You hold the sole credentials for the orchestrator's break-fix account. When signing in to that account, enter the recovery passphrase printed just below this paragraph.

vault phrase of bagef-yahip = casael-ralius

## Further reading

The Tallygrove ledger is append-only. Points accrual and redemption are separate event streams; never reconcile them in place. Release cuts must include a ledger schema version bump if any event type changed. Rollbacks require replaying from the last checkpoint — budget twenty minutes. Audit exports run nightly and block deploys while active. Before tagging a release, confirm the checkpoint job finished. The full release checklist and ledger migration notes are on the internal page here.

dashboard of yagug-yajof = https://jira.tolvaqworks.corp/spaces/job/pages/da502a8428c9

Subject: Canteen access during the shared-service period

Dear visiting contractors,

Please note that the canteen on level two of Brindle Court is shared with our neighbours at Quillstone Analytics until the end of the quarter. Contractors are welcome to use it between 11:30 and 14:00, provided high-visibility clothing is removed before entering the servery. Trays must be returned to the rack by the east window, not left on tables. To reach the canteen from the workshop corridor, use the connecting door, which requires the current pass code.

staff pass of fajof-fawif = bdg-ES-2